「Macromolecular Research」 목차 고분자 과학과 기술 제 29 권 4 호 2018년 8월 411 Laccase Immobilization onto Magnetic β-Cyclodextrin-Modified ChitosanImproved Enzyme Stability and Efficient Performance for Phenolic Compounds Elimination Roghayeh Tarasi, Masoumeh Alipour, Lena Gorgannezhad, Somaye Imanparast, Aliakbar Yousefi-Ahmadipour, Ali Ramezani, Mohammad Reza Ganjali, Abbas Shafiee, Mohammad Ali Faramarzi*, and Mehdi Khoobi* Macromol. Res., 26, 755 2018 Cyclodextrin-chitosan conjugate covalently coated on the surface of magnetic nanoparticles was employed for laccase immobilization. The immobilized enzyme exhibited higher activity, stability, and reusability at a wide range of thermal and pH values than the free enzyme as well as acceptable efficiency for bio-removal of phenolic compounds.
